Any of the dual cam four strokes will fit, yfz, rmz, or kfx, you can use either the 250's or the 450's, KOQ racing does these conversions all the time. The single cam motors are too tall for the stock frame. If you look in the back of dirt wheels mag, there is a guy that sells new motors.
